a gorgeous onion of character development and storytelling

Its been a long time since I've felt such strong emotions this early on in a drama, 2 episodes in and I'm in love with these characters and invested in their stories.

The story follows the life of Do Hoe, a quiet high school student who lives under his abusive father, a the Grandmaster of a Taekwondo gym. Ju Yeong is the mischievous type, he gets kicked out of his home in Seoul and sent off to the countryside to train under the Grandmaster, and there the relationship between Do Hoe and Ju Yeong begins.

These characters and their stories are so beautifully done, what I love most about this show is the absolutely masterful subtlety they use to tell their story, it's all of the tiny little details that make up each scene, layers on layers deep, each scene peels back a new layer of the characters backgrounds and personalities.

The actors are great as well, each of them have a unique role to play in the atmosphere and they do a fantastic job. The production is excellent, it has a cinematic feel to it where each scene is intentionally crafted to perfection, and the music and editing are good as well.

Absolutely recommend the watch, this drama deserves so much attention, cant wait to see more, will keep updating this review as episodes come out.
